Healthcare ransomware attacks have exploded in 2025-2026, with a 36% year-over-year increase threatening practices of all sizes. Double-extortion tactics now dominate the threat landscape, with 96% of attacks stealing patient data first before encrypting systems. This shift makes traditional backup strategies insufficient and creates automatic HIPAA violations regardless of whether you pay the ransom or restore from backups.

The Real Cost of Ransomware for Your Practice
The financial impact extends far beyond ransom payments. Healthcare data breaches now average $10.9 million per incident, nearly double other industries. But the hidden costs hurt even more:
• Complete EHR shutdown lasting days or weeks
• Lost revenue from cancelled appointments and procedures
• Regulatory fines from HIPAA violations
• Legal costs and patient notification expenses
• Reputation damage affecting long-term patient trust
• Staff overtime during recovery efforts
Multi-location practices face amplified risks, as attackers target larger networks with more valuable data. Specialty clinics using connected medical devices—like cardiology practices with monitoring equipment—create additional attack vectors that cybercriminals actively exploit.
Why Traditional Security Measures Fall Short
Double-extortion attacks have changed the game entirely. Attackers now steal massive amounts of patient data within hours before encrypting your systems. This means:
• Your backups won’t prevent data exposure
• HIPAA violations occur regardless of ransom payment
• Patient notification requirements trigger automatically
• Regulatory scrutiny becomes inevitable
Many practices rely on outdated security assumptions. Simple antivirus software and basic firewalls can’t stop modern ransomware groups like Qilin, Akira, and Play, which dominated 2025 attacks. These groups specifically target healthcare because medical practices often have:
• Legacy systems with known vulnerabilities
• Limited cybersecurity budgets and expertise
• Urgent operational needs that pressure quick ransom payments
• Valuable patient data worth significant money on dark web markets
Essential HIPAA Risk Assessment Components
A proper hipaa risk assessment must address today’s threat landscape. Key areas include:
Network Segmentation and Access Controls
• Multi-factor authentication (MFA) on all systems blocks 99% of credential-based attacks
• Zero-trust architecture assumes no user or device is inherently trustworthy
• Network segmentation prevents attackers from moving between systems
• Privileged access management limits high-risk administrative accounts
Backup and Recovery Strategy
• Air-gapped backups stored offline and offsite
• Regular restore testing to ensure backups actually work
• Immutable storage that prevents ransomware encryption
• Recovery time objectives that minimize downtime impact
Third-Party Risk Management
• Vendor security assessments of EHR, billing, and cloud providers
• Business Associate Agreement (BAA) reviews with security requirements
• Monitoring dashboards for third-party security incidents
• Incident response coordination with key vendors
Medical Device Security
• IoMT device inventory with security patch status
• Network isolation for medical devices on separate VLANs
• Default password changes on all connected equipment
• Regular vulnerability scanning of device networks
Implementing Risk Reduction Strategies
Effective managed it support for healthcare focuses on practical, high-impact security measures:
Immediate Actions (30 days):
• Enable MFA on email, EHR, and cloud applications
• Change default passwords on all medical devices
• Implement offline backup verification
• Review and update Business Associate Agreements
Medium-term Improvements (90 days):
• Deploy network segmentation for medical devices
• Establish 24/7 security monitoring with AI-powered threat detection
• Create incident response procedures with clear escalation paths
• Conduct staff phishing simulation training
Long-term Security Posture (6-12 months):
• Migrate to cloud-based EHR systems with enhanced security
• Implement zero-trust network architecture
• Establish ongoing security awareness programs
• Develop comprehensive disaster recovery testing schedules

Regulatory Compliance in 2026
HIPAA Security Rule updates expected in 2026 will mandate stronger encryption, MFA, network segmentation, and regular security testing. Non-compliant practices face increased scrutiny and fines from the Office for Civil Rights.
